In fact, Mahamandaleshwar Atuleshanand of Ujjain Awahan and the president of Akhand Hindu Sena have claimed that there is an ancient Shiva temple in the mosque without foundation built at Dani Gate of Ujjain. Along with this, he said that he had gone inside the mosque in the year 2007. He had seen the idol of Lord Ganesha there and the statues of soldiers guarded on elephants, horses and stones.
The president of Akhand Hindu Sena has said that the mosque should be investigated at the earliest and at the same time videography should be done here so that evidence can be obtained.
